Toño Zuniga was arrested in December 2005 in Mexico City for a crime he says he did no commit. “Presumed Guilty” is the story of two young lawyers and their incredible struggle to free Toño. Shot over three years with unprecedented camera access to the Mexican court and prison systems, this observational film is highly dramatic and full of real suspense, yet also, a searing indictment of a system where the Police do not have to investigate because the system presumes guilt.
